What To Expect

The Sydney Connection conducts inner city dining walks of Surry Hills, Darlinghurst and Potts Point. Accompanied by a well-connected local guide, our walks are aimed at visitors and Sydneysiders who want to go ‘where the locals go'. We will welcome you like an old friend and take you where the locals dine.

We offer our guests the chance to experience Sydney's fabulous small bar culture and dine at four different inner-city Sydney restaurants in one evening. It's a great opportunity if you are only spending a short time in our city and want to gain an understanding of our food culture and night time vibe.

You can also ask your guide all your Sydney questions: our history, the demographics of the precinct, the latest real estate prices or just where to go for breakfast.

Potts Point has been entertaining locals & visitors alike since the 1940’s and she does it well. Whether your dining alfresco on a vibrant laneway or in an eccentric old terrace house on a back street.
